Find root cause before touching production code. In Laravel: read the logs and run tinker before guessing.
NO FIXES WITHOUT ROOT CAUSE INVESTIGATION FIRST
Random dd() placement is not debugging. It's thrashing.
Start here. Always. Before proposing any fix.
# Laravel log (the first place to check)
tail -n 100 storage/logs/laravel.log
tail -f storage/logs/laravel.log # live tail
# If using daily logs
tail -n 100 storage/logs/laravel-$(date +%Y-%m-%d).log
Read the full stack trace — not just the first line. The actual cause is often several frames deep.

php artisan tinker
Tinker has full app context — models, facades, services, config, DB. Use it to:
# Test a model query
$user = App\Models\User::find(1);
$user->posts()->count();
# Check what a factory generates
App\Models\Post::factory()->make()->toArray();
# Test a service
$svc = app(App\Services\PaymentService::class);
$svc->charge(100, 'EUR');
# Check a config value
config('services.stripe.key');
# Test an event dispatch
event(new App\Events\UserRegistered(User::find(1)));
# Check a route resolution
app('router')->getRoutes()->getByName('dashboard');

php artisan config:clear
php artisan cache:clear
php artisan view:clear
php artisan route:clear
php artisan event:clear
# All at once:
php artisan optimize:clear
If the bug disappears after clearing caches → the bug was a stale cache. Now understand why it got stale.
php artisan route:list # see all routes
php artisan route:list --name=user # filter by name
php artisan route:list --path=api/users # filter by path
Check middleware stack on the route — authorization failures often come from middleware, not the controller.
N+1 queries — the most common Laravel performance bug:
// Add to AppServiceProvider::boot() temporarily:
\DB::listen(function ($query) {
if ($query->time > 100) { // queries slower than 100ms
\Log::info('Slow query', ['sql' => $query->sql, 'bindings' => $query->bindings, 'time' => $query->time]);
}
});
// In tinker — count queries for a request:
\DB::enableQueryLog();
// ... run the code that seems slow ...
\DB::getQueryLog(); // shows all executed queries with times
Unexpected model values:
php artisan tinker
# Check actual DB vs model cast vs what you expect
$post = App\Models\Post::find(1);
$post->toArray(); # all attributes + casts applied
$post->getRawOriginal(); # raw DB values before casting
$post->getDirty(); # unsaved changes

# Run one job manually (don't rely on the worker being up)
php artisan queue:work --once
# Watch queue in real time
php artisan queue:work --verbose
# See failed jobs
php artisan queue:failed
# Retry a specific failed job
php artisan queue:retry <id>
# Retry all failed jobs
php artisan queue:retry all
Check failed_jobs table:
php artisan tinker
# See the exception that caused the failure:
DB::table('failed_jobs')->latest()->first();

|---|---|
500 with no message | Check storage/logs/laravel.log |
419 Page Expired | CSRF token missing — check form has @csrf |
401 Unauthenticated | Token missing/expired or wrong guard in route |
403 Forbidden | Policy authorize() returns false |
422 Unprocessable | Validation failed — check errors in response body |
| N+1 queries | Missing with() on relationship — check query log |
| Stale data | Config/route/view cache — run php artisan optimize:clear |
| Job not running | Queue worker not started, or QUEUE_CONNECTION is sync |
| Mail not sent | MAIL_MAILER=log? Check laravel.log instead of inbox |
| Env var not loading | .env change needs php artisan config:clear |
| Wrong value from config | Using env() outside config file (cached incorrectly) |
| Thought | What to do instead |
|---|---|
| "Let me just dd() everywhere" | Read the log first, then place one targeted dd() |
| "Probably a cache issue, let me clear" | Investigate first, clear caches as a hypothesis test |
| "It works on my machine" | Compare .env files, run php artisan config:show |
| "Let me just change X and see" | Form a hypothesis first, then test it minimally |
| "The queue must be broken" | Run php artisan queue:work --once to verify |
